It's impossible to say. You may be started your period, or you could be experiencing some form of tummy bug/other illness.
People have different symptoms with periods. You will get to know yours after experiencing them a few times.
For now, I'd suggest wearing pads just incase you happen to start.
Here are the most common symptoms:
* acne
* breast swelling and tenderness
* feeling tired
* having trouble sleeping
* upset stomach, bloating, constipation, or diarrhea
* headache or backache
* appetite changes or food cravings
* joint or muscle pain
* trouble concentrating or remembering
* tension, irritability, mood swings, or crying spells
* anxiety or depression ]
This may or may not have anything to do with it. The symptoms you mentioned could be caused by any number of things, especially stress and diet.
There is no way to tell exactly when you will first start your period, but once you have had it for a while, you can tell. I, for instance, have cramps a couple of days beforehand. But when you first start out and aren't on a regular cycle (which takes time), symptoms vary. Generally, before having your first period, there is a whitish vaginal discharge- this is a sign that you will soon start, but isn't a surefire way of knowing exactly when- there is no real way. You just have to wait and see (which I know may be stressful and annoying). If you are having discharge, try using a pantiliner to absorb it. If you keep using them, one day when you really need it (as in, first period), it'll be there for protection. ]
